A brief description of the methodology the institution followed to complete the research inventory (including the types of faculty and staff included as researchers):

Ohio State chose to only report on faculty in research. Using BuckIQ (an internal HR system), all tenured/tenure track and research faculty were identified to give a total number of faculty doing research. Using the same keywords used to identify sustainability courses in AC 1, we obtained the preliminary total number of faculty engaged in sustainability research. The list was further solidified by identifying faculty who teach courses related to sustainability as our faculty’s research and teaching areas are highly correlated. This identified the total number of faculty engaged in sustainability research as well as the total number of departments that conduct sustainability research.
